On Fri, Oct 02, 2015 at 11:26:42PM +0530, Anup Patel wrote:
quoted hunk ↗ jump to hunk
We should always type-cast pointer to "long" or "unsigned long"
because size of pointer is same as machine word size. This will
avoid pointer type-cast issues on both 32bit and 64bit systems.

This patch fixes pointer type-cast issue in brcmnand_write()
as-per above info.

@@ -1544,9 +1544,9 @@ static int brcmnand_write(struct mtd_info *mtd, struct nand_chip *chip,
 
 	dev_dbg(ctrl->dev, "write %llx <- %p\n", (unsigned long long)addr, buf);
 
-	if (unlikely((u32)buf & 0x03)) {
+	if (unlikely((unsigned long)buf & 0x03)) {
 		dev_warn(ctrl->dev, "unaligned buffer: %p\n", buf);
-		buf = (u32 *)((u32)buf & ~0x03);
+		buf = (u32 *)((unsigned long)buf & ~0x03);
 	}
Hmm, this block isn't really good. We should probably work to remove
this. Not sure why I left that in, actually. At a minimum, it'd probably
good to make this noisier, so if we see this in practice, we can work to
fix those cases.

But anyway, the patch is good (though 'uintptr_t' might be slightly
better), so pushed to l2-mtd.git.
